de·caf  (dkf)
n. Informal
Decaffeinated coffee.

decaf adj.

decaf [ˈdiːkæf] Informal
n
(Cookery) decaffeinated coffee
adj
(Cookery) decaffeinated
ThesaurusLegend:  Synonyms Related Words Antonyms
Noun1.decaf - coffee with the caffeine removed
coffee, java - a beverage consisting of an infusion of ground coffee beans; "he ordered a cup of coffee"
